The stark contrast in size between the wizard and the dragon made the young wizards in the stands worry immensely. A few timid witches even screamed and covered their eyes as Fleur approached the dragon.
However, Fleur, well-prepared, did not choose to confront the dragon head-on. Instead, she circled around it continuously.
The Swedish Short-Snout’s temper was relatively mild, showing no intention to attack. It only emitted threatening roars, guarding its nest steadfastly.
Due to the distance and the stands in between, Ivan could not see clearly. He only vaguely noticed Fleur holding her wand, muttering something, and continuing to circle around the dragon. Soon, the dragon’s movements became unsteady.
Ivan guessed this must be some kind of special hypnotic magic.
However, the dragon’s magic resistance was outstanding. Fleur had to keep at it for a full half-hour before the Swedish Short-Snout finally succumbed to sleep, collapsing on the ground.
Fleur heaved a sigh of relief and cautiously approached, her heart racing as she passed by the dragon. The entire audience held their breath, fearing the dragon might suddenly wake up.
Fleur was also on edge, taking small, careful steps and keeping a vigilant eye on the ground to avoid making any noise that might rouse the sleeping dragon.
This short journey of just a dozen meters took Fleur over a minute.
As she bent down to grab the Golden Egg, Fleur’s tense emotions finally relaxed. She knew she had succeeded!
However, before she could celebrate, the audience’s gasps of shock pulled her back to reality. A rapidly growing shadow suddenly blocked the sunlight, and Fleur’s heart filled with dread.
Without turning around, she knew the Swedish Short-Snout had woken up!
In the split second of facing death, Fleur made the right decision. She didn’t turn back but instead dove forward, narrowly avoiding the descending claw. The scattered stones hit her, leaving cuts on her body.
The deafening dragon roar left her ears ringing and her head spinning, but she managed to push herself up from the ground.
As a mother dragon, seeing her “child” being taken away ignited a fierce rage. Blazing dragon breath erupted, aimed directly at Fleur, who was still recovering.
Fortunately, the Dragon Keepers surrounding the area rushed in, casting several Protective Charms that successfully blocked the Swedish Short-Snout’s fiery wrath. Then, a barrage of Crimson Beams hit the dragon’s face, quickly knocking it unconscious again.
Fleur, though only lightly injured, was left with significant psychological trauma. Her body trembled as she left the arena.
Harry and Krum, watching the competition from behind the curtain in the tent, were on the edge of their seats. The dragons were even more dangerous than they had anticipated.
Ivan silently assessed the combat capabilities of these top-tier magical creatures—their massive size, scorching dragon breath, and exceptional resistance to magic.
If it came to a one-on-one confrontation, Ivan believed that even a professionally trained wizard would likely only manage a hasty retreat when facing a dragon.
This could be compared to a primitive human with a spear facing an enraged mammoth. The slightest touch would mean certain death, and only a group effort could ensure a successful hunt.
Of course, wizards had higher limits.
If it were Dumbledore or Voldemort, subduing a dragon would be as simple as a wave of their wand.
Most of the professors at the school also had the ability to defeat a dragon one-on-one, though it would require significant effort and might result in injuries.
In summary, dragons were extremely powerful magical creatures. Ivan felt that, barring any unexpected developments, one of the four bloodlines he had prepared would be a dragon!
Just as Ivan was thinking, the sharp whistle sounded again.
Harry's body tensed, and he pursed his lips, realizing it was his turn to step onto the field.
"Go on! Don't be too nervous, just do your best!" Ivan encouraged him.
Harry nodded and walked out with the same determination as a man walking to his execution.
Once on the field, Harry faced the formidable Hungarian Horntail, a dragon so powerful that any direct confrontation seemed futile. He tried to calm his emotions and followed the strategy he had planned—drawing his wand, he cast the Summoning Charm, calling for his Firebolt!
Fortunately, the countless hours of practice from the previous day had not been in vain. The Firebolt responded well, flying directly from the castle to Harry.
Harry reached out, grabbed the Firebolt, and mounted it, feeling a sense of familiarity as if he were back on the Quidditch pitch. The Golden Egg was like a stationary Golden Snitch, and the Hungarian Horntail was akin to a combination of a Slytherin Beater and Keeper.
With this thought, Harry gained some confidence and, despite the audience's gasps, charged directly at the Hungarian Horntail.
Such a provocative act naturally enraged the already vicious Hungarian Horntail. The dragon's breath spewed out continuously, exploding mid-air, and the flames blotted out the sky. Harry sought gaps and weaved left and right, dodging the dragon's claws.
Bursts of dark brown light shot from Harry's wand, striking the dragon's face but with little effect.
Harry immediately realized that his Blinding Spell was too weak; it needed to hit the dragon's eyes directly to have any significant impact. So, he engaged in a fierce battle with the Hungarian Horntail, trying to find an opening!
The intense chase thrilled the young wizards watching, and Harry's moments of peril elicited screams of excitement from the crowd.
In the tent, Krum watched as Harry cast the Blinding Spell, and his face turned green!
Using the Blinding Spell against a dragon was a strategy he and Karkaroff had discussed for a long time, and flying was his strongest skill. Now, both of these methods were being used by Harry!
What am I supposed to do now? Krum felt his limbs turn cold and his mind go blank.
Ivan, noticing Krum's sudden change in expression, felt a bit of sympathy. Krum now had two options: either copy Harry and risk being accused of plagiarism, or come up with a new plan on the spot.
But Karkaroff had been targeting him, so Ivan decided to make things difficult for the Durmstrang Champion!
While this was happening, Harry had successfully hit the dragon's eyes.
Blinded, the Hungarian Horntail lost all sense of direction and began attacking everything around it blindly, letting out furious roars.
Seizing this opportunity, Harry charged beneath the Hungarian Horntail, narrowly avoiding two stomps. Relying on the speed of the Firebolt, he snatched the Golden Egg, earning cheers from the crowd!
As Harry left the field, the Dragon Keepers rushed in to clean up the mess, accompanied by Ludo Bagman's whistle.
